Liability Considerations in Aberdeen

Aberdeen Proving Ground (APG) in Harford County is the Army's primary research, development, test, and evaluation center — the proving ground where virtually every major Army weapon system and combat vehicle has been tested. AFFF is used extensively in APG's testing programs for vehicle fire suppression, engine test stands, and weapons systems evaluation. This creates a history of PFAS discharge into APG's groundwater environment going back decades. Harford County filed a water system PFAS claim in MDL 2873 for remediation costs related to APG contamination. Civilian workers at APG — scientists, engineers, test technicians, and support staff — who had occupational exposure to AFFF and developed PFAS-linked cancers or thyroid disease have particularly strong specific exposure documentation through their employment records and APG's documented AFFF use programs. Maryland's 3-year statute means Aberdeen area residents and former APG workers with 2021 or later diagnoses have timely claims.
